Output 60b2de32b9dc73cd7960ca517d57d0fd351ea6284d90355032424e3aadfabaa9:51

value
95860820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e414f6c4f334fc6fc96b4d2cfa305c594e022803 OP_EQUAL
address
MUh9QmV8bYEXVH88LFMw6Upoc8ZKX6R81t
transaction
60b2de32b9dc73cd7960ca517d57d0fd351ea6284d90355032424e3aadfabaa9
spent
true